§ 5713. Content of order granting permission to appeal to court of\nappeals. When the appellate division grants permission to appeal to the\ncourt of appeals, its order granting such permission shall state that\nquestions of law have arisen which in its opinion ought to be reviewed.\nWhen the appeal is from a non-final order, the order granting such\npermission shall also state that the findings of fact have been\naffirmed, or reversed or modified and new findings of fact made, or have\nnot been considered, shall specify the findings of fact which have been\nreversed or modified and set forth new findings of fact with at least\nthe same particularity as was employed for the findings of fact below\nand shall certify the questions of law decisive of the correctness of\nits determination or of any separable portion of it.\n
